IWM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

1,254 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Russell 2000 ETF (IWM)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$38B — down 1.8% from $38.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 230 funds opened new IWM positions and 63 closed out — a net gain of 167 holders — while 463 added to existing stakes and 395 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Steel Partners Holdings, opening a new position worth an estimated $2.73B. The largest seller was Citigroup, cutting an estimated $1.41B.
